Role & Responsibilities: As our new Youth Worker, you will be working closely with children who may need additional support, particularly in terms of social, emotional, and behavioral development. Your role will include:
* Providing individual and group support to students, helping them build confidence and resilience.
* Running tailored interventions for children with specific emotional or behavioral needs.
* Supporting children in developing positive relationships with their peers and adults.
* Assisting teachers in promoting a positive and inclusive school culture.
* Helping students to engage with learning and develop life skills that will serve them beyond the classroom.
* Collaborating with teaching staff, parents, and external agencies to ensure each child’s needs are met.
